Interesting Facts about Dorr_township, Michigan

As of 2011, Dorr township's population is 7,903 people. Since 2000, it has had a population growth of 20.07 percent.

--------------------

The median home cost in Dorr township is $152,300. Home appreciation the last year has been -4.22 percent.

--------------------

Compared to the rest of the country, Dorr township's cost of living is 6.80% Lower than the U.S. average.

--------------------

Dorr township public schools spend $4,765 per student. The average school expenditure in the U.S. is $5,678. There are about 18.7 students per teacher in Dorr township.

--------------------

The unemployment rate in Dorr township is 10.60 percent(U.S. avg. is 9.10%). Recent job growth is Negative. Dorr township jobs have Decreased by 2.05 percent.

Average Commute time is 27 minutes. The National Average is 28 minutes.
